Abstract

Recently, the relevance of bibliometric and scientometric indicators has been increased by some of new rank- ings that compare and evaluate the performance of all world universities. Notwithstanding the methodological differences between these rankings all of them use the data from Web of Science and Scopus. However, these rankings and databases are not sufficiently representative of the Latin American and the Caribbean science. This situation is adverse for the recognition of the regional scientific production published in journals that have not been indexed in the major journal databases. This paper presents the objectives, functionality and informatic platform of BIBLAT, a project focused in the generation of regional science indicators. BIBLAT portal is supported by clase and periodica, both of the oldest and most representative journal databases from Latin America and the Caribbean. The indicators generated by BIBLAT are based on measurement of productivity in terms of the number of articles published by author, author’s institutions/universities and their nationality, journals and their nationality, knowledge areas, and intra and extra regional collaboration.
